1. Understanding Dental Implant Procedures

Dental implant procedures involve the surgical placement of a titanium post into the jawbone, serving as a replacement root for a missing tooth. This process typically begins with a comprehensive examination, including imaging technologies that help assess the condition of the gums and bone structure. Once deemed suitable, patients undergo the implant surgery, which is often performed under local anesthesia to ensure comfort.
After a healing period, which may last several months, an abutment is attached to the titanium post, serving as a connector for the dental crown that will ultimately restore the tooth. This two-phase approach not only ensures the stability of the implant but also allows for optimal integration with the bone, promoting long-term durability.
It’s crucial for patients to grasp the importance of selecting a qualified dental professional to perform the implant procedure. Expertise in implantology, surgical techniques, and patient care plays a vital role in the overall success of the treatment.
2. Advantages Over Traditional Tooth Replacement
One of the standout benefits of dental implants is their aesthetic appeal. Unlike traditional dentures or bridges, implants provide a more natural look and feel, closely mimicking the appearance and function of real teeth. This can dramatically improve a patient’s self-esteem and willingness to engage socially.
Furthermore, dental implants prevent the bone loss that often accompanies missing teeth. When a tooth is lost, the jawbone can begin to deteriorate over time due to lack of stimulation. Implants help maintain the bone structure and preserve facial contours, offering a key advantage over traditional methods.
Durability and longevity are other remarkable features of dental implants. With proper care, these implants can last a lifetime, making them a cost-effective solution in the long run compared to bridges and dentures, which may require frequent replacements.
3. Post-Treatment Care for Longevity
Once the dental implant procedure is completed, adherence to post-treatment care is crucial for ensuring its longevity. Regular dental check-ups are essential to monitor the health of the gums and the integrity of the implant. These visits allow dental professionals to detect potential issues early on and provide necessary interventions.
Maintaining good oral hygiene is another critical aspect of post-treatment care. Patients should follow a strict regimen that includes brushing and flossing regularly, as well as using antibacterial mouthwash to keep the implant site clean. This will greatly reduce the risk of infections and other complications.
Patients are also encouraged to avoid certain habits such as smoking and excessive alcohol consumption post-treatment, as these can adversely affect healing and the overall success of the implants. A balanced diet rich in vitamins and minerals will further enhance recovery.
4. Future Advancements in Dental Implants
The field of dental implants is constantly evolving, with ongoing research paving the way for innovative technologies. One exciting development is the use of 3D printing to create customized implants, ensuring precise fit and comfort tailored to individual patients.
Another area of advancement is the application of biocompatible materials that promote enhanced integration with the bone. This not only improves the healing process but also minimizes the risk of complications during and after the surgery.
Moreover, advancements in implant design, such as surface modifications and the incorporation of stem cell technology, hold the potential to further improve the success rates of implants and accelerate healing. These innovations herald a new era in dental treatment, promised to provide patients with even more effective and aesthetic solutions for their dental needs.
